LANKFORD, et al., 15 Defendants. 16 17 Plaintiff is a state prisoner proceeding without counsel. All parties consented to proceed 18 before the undersigned for all purposes. See 28 U.S.C. § 636(c). On March 10, 2014, plaintiff 19 filed a document styled, “Plaintiff Opposes and Objects to Inspection and/or Copying of his 20 Medical Records by Defendants.” (ECF No. 34.) However, any request that this court issue an 21 order must be made by formal motion, which must comply with the Local Rules of this court. 22 See Local Rule 230(l); Discovery and Scheduling Order (ECF No. 33). Accordingly, plaintiff's 23 filing (ECF No. 34) is disregarded. 24 Dated: March 31, 2014 25 26 /hend2317.34 27 28 1
